Bug Ubuntu กับ สุขภาพของ laptop


Posted in:
scent's picture

Bug #59695 ใน acpi-support (Ubuntu)

จาก bug ดังกล่าาวทำให้ค่าที่ตั้ง default ใน power.sh อาจส่งผลให้ disks ของ laptop พังพินาศได้

ลักษณะของ Bug

เมื่อผู้ใช้ laptop เปลี่ยนไปใช้พลังจากแบตเตอรี่ ( battery power) /etc/acpi/power.sh จะส่งคำสั่ง hdparm -B 1 ไปยังเครื่องมือหมดทุก block ซึ่งจะก่อให้เกิดรอบ (cycle) ความถี่สูงขึ้นอย่างมาก ยกตัวอย่างเช่น เครื่อง IBM Thinkpad จะทำงาน ณ ที่ 7000 load cycle ในระยะเพียงแค่ 100 ชั่วโมง นั่นหมายถึงจะมี 1 unloading ต่อนาที จากการค้นหาใน google ประโยค " load unload cycle notebook OR labtop" พบว่า ไดร์ฟของ laptop เกือบทั้งหมดต้องรองรับรอบ (cycle) ดังกล่าวถึง 600,000 รอบ ซึ่งเป็นตัวเลขที่น่าตกใจมาก ควรมีการเร่งแก้ไขอย่างด่วน

โปรดดูด้วยตัวคุณเองว่าไดร์ของคุณมีรอบการโหลด ( load cycling) เท่าไหร่:

smartctl -d ata -a /dev/sda

(คำสั่งนี้สำหรับไดร์ฟ SATA คุณจะต้องติดตั้ง smartmontools package ก่อน)

โปรดอ่านเพิ่มเติมที่ http://paul.luon.net/journal/hacking/BrokenHDDs.html สำหรับผลของค่าที่ตั้งเอาไว้ที่มีต่อไดร์ฟ

แหล่งข่าาว https://launchpad.net/bug59695.html

ใน irc vee-th

ใน irc vee-th ส่งนี่มาครับ
http://hardware.slashdot.org/article.pl?sid=07/10/30/1742258

คห 21174235
I'll just buy another 4 hard drives with the money I saved not buying Vista!
งั้นผมจะซื้อฮาร์ดดิสก์อีกซัก 4 ลูกด้วยเงินที่ผมประหยัดจากการไม่ซื้อวิสต้า!

คห 21174241
Yeah, sure. Whatever it is, it can't be compared to the damage done to Ubuntu's launchpad after it was slashdotted.
แน่นอน ไม่ว่ามันจะเป็นอะไร ก็เทียบกับความเสียหายกับ Launchpad หลังโดน slashdot ไม่ได้หรอก

TrendyTeddy's picture

ข่าวร้าย

นับเป็นข่าวร้าย ถ้าจะบอกว่า
ปัญหาพวกนี้ ก็ทำให้ Hardware พังได้ง่าย ๆ
เห็นมีคนเคยบอก แต่ไม่นึกว่ามันจะใกล้ตัว
และเกิดขึ้นง่าย ๆ ดังนั้นควรจะระมัดระวัง
การใช้คำสั่งบางคำสั่งที่เกี่ยวเนื่องโดยตรงกับ Hardware
โดยเฉพาะคำสั่งต่าง ๆ ที่ใช้กับ /dev/*** นะจ๊ะ นะจ๊ะ
...
ปล.น่าจะมีใครช่วยรวบรวม
"คำสั่งอันตราย-คำสาปมรณะ" ให้เป็นวิทยาทานแก่คนอื่น ๆ
ผมเขียนไปแล้ว 2 คำสั่ง และ willwill ก็ด้วย

ls >

ls > /dev/sound
อาจจะทำระบบเสียงคุณพังได้!!

แสดงว่า

แสดงว่า อย่าไปยุ่งอะไรที่ /dev/* ถ้าไม่มั่นใจ

ไม่เข้าใจ

ไม่เข้าใจเลยครับ รบกวนท่านผู้รู้ช่วยชี้ให้ชัด ๆ ด้วยครับ เพราะผมใช้ Note book เลยกลัวว่าฮาร์ดดิสก์จะไปก่อนเวลาอันควร

TrendyTeddy's picture

การใช้งาน

หากเป็นการใช้งานทั่วไปแบบปรกติ ก็ไม่น่าจะมีปัญหาอะไร
ที่เราพอจะทำได้คือควรมีความรู้ ในเรื่อง System Monitoring อย่างง่าย ๆ ไว้บ้าง
ส่วนปัญหาของทางข้างบน ถือว่าเป็น Bug ของการเขียน
โปรแกรมและมีผลกระทบต่อ Hardware ค่อนข้างเป็นเหตุสุดวิสัย-เมื่อรู้ก็สายไปแล้ว
แต่อย่ากลัวไปครับ ทำได้ก็ควรระมัดระวังการทำงานกับ
Devices ต่าง ๆ เพราะไม่ว่าคุณจะใช้ OS ไหนก็เสี่ยงพอกัน

centrino14's picture

ติดตั้ง Gkrellm ไว้ก็ดีนี่

ผมติดตั้ง Gkrellm ไว้ดูสถานะการทำงานของ CPU Harddisk Network และอื่นๆ สังเกตบ่อยๆ ว่ามีการใช้งานซีพียูโหลดผิดปกติไหม อาจช่วยได้

iaee's picture

ผมเคยลองกะโน็ตบุส

เคยลอง Live CD นะครับ ลองเทสแบตนี้แหละ ว่าตัวLinuxจะประหยัดไฟขนาดไหน
ทดสอบจนมันแจ้งเตือน แต่ก้อยังอยากลองต่อไปดูดิว่ามันนานแค่ไหน จะดับไปเลยหรอป่าว พอเปิดมาอีกครั้งแบตผม มีไฟกระพริบตลอดเลย มันเป็นไฟแจ้งว่าแบตกำลังหมดนะ กำ T_T

TrendyTeddy's picture

ตัวดูดแบต :p

รู้สึกว่าเรื่องการจัดการพลังงานใน linux ยังไม่ดี
ทำให้แบตหมดเร็วแฮะ จ๊วบ จ๊วบ
ปัญหาน่าปวดหัว แก้ยังไง กูรู บอกด้วยพลีส

เครื่อง

เครื่อง notebook ผมเคย hang ไป 2 ครั้ง อยู่ๆ ก็นิ่งไปเลย คลิกไรก็ไม่ได้ เลยต้องใช้ปุ่มพิคาดมาร

nb ผมใช้ใน xp

nb ผมใช้ใน xp ได้ 2 ชั่วโมงนิดๆ แต่มา ubuntu เหลือ 1.20 ชั่วโมง .... หนักกว่า vista อีก - -''

ผมลง xp

ผมลง xp ตามด้วย ubuntu ต่อมา ubuntu จอเละ แก้ไม่ตก เลยว่าจะเข้า mbr เอาออกซะหน่อย ปรากฎว่าตอน boot แผ่น xp ปรากฎว่า partition ทั้งหมดที่ผมแบ่งไว้จู่ๆหายกลายเป็นก้อนเดียว แถมขึ้นว่า unknown partition งานทั้งหลายสลายหายไปแบบแก้ไขไม่ได้ นั่งกู้ข้อมูลหูตูบเลยครับ อย่างนี้ก็เป็นอาการนึงหรือเปล่าไม่รู้

ซื้อ Vista

ซื้อ Vista ลิขสิทธิ์ผิดตรงไหน 4890 บาท อีก 3 ปี ubuntu คงพัฒนาไปไกลละ ค่อยใช้ตอนนั้นก็ไม่สาย ช่วงนี้ก็ใช้ VMware + Debian ไปก่อนดีกว่า

Post new comment

The content of this field is kept private and will not be shown publicly.
  • Web page addresses and e-mail addresses turn into links automatically.
  • Lines and paragraphs break automatically.
  • Allowed HTML tags: <i> <center> <span> <a> <em> <strong> <cite> <code> <ul> <ol> <li> <dl> <br> <dt> <dd> <object> <embed> <hr> <img> <blockquote> <b> <u> <del> <div> <p> <table> <tr> <td> <font>

More information about formatting options